The F4U-2 arrived at a time of transition within the Navy to what is generally referred to as the Graded 4 Tone Scheme, consisting of Non Specular Sea Blue, Intermediate Blue, Semi Gloss Sea Blue, and White. Most of the 34 F4U-2s arrived at the Naval Aircraft Factory in the Earlier ANA Sea Gray over ANA Light Aircraft Gray paint scheme, and were repainted at the depot level. Under the command of Chick Harmer, VF (N)-101 was present for the Great Marianas Turkey Shoot, and its complement was able to complete its combat tour in the F4U-2, achieving 5 kills, and without losing a single pilot. RE: Proper colors for Corsair 3 tone paint scheme Jethro, I believe the colors you seek are: FS 35042 NON- SPECULAR SEA BLUE (TOP) FS 35164 INTERMEDIATE BLUE (MIDDLE) FS 37875 INSIGNIA WHITE (BOTTOM) -Nelsons Hobbies carries these colors in a water based polyurethane www.nelsonhobby.com -Warbird colors (I think thats the name)
